svn-gvsig-desktop / branches / gvSIG_19_ext3D_osgVP_2_2_0 / build / projects / gvsig-plugin-animation / svntag.sh @ 31958
History | View | Annotate | Download (930 Bytes)
1 |
PROJECTS=$(grep "\<module\>" pom.xml | awk -F"\<module\>" '{print $2}' | awk -F"\<\/module\>" '{print $1}') |
---|---|
2 |
URL=https://gvsig.org/svn/gvSIG/branches/gvSIG_19_ext3D_osgVP_2_2_0 |
3 |
URL_TAGS=https://gvsig.org/svn/gvSIG/tags |
4 |
|
5 |
if [ $# -ne 2 ] |
6 |
then |
7 |
echo "Usage: `basename $0` {tag name} {tag message}" |
8 |
echo "Example: `basename $0` gvSIG_3D_Animation_1_0_SNAPSHOT_build_9 \"Tag for gvsig 3D and animation extensions version 1.0 SNAPSHOT build 9\"" |
9 |
exit 65 |
10 |
fi |
11 |
|
12 |
#svn mkdir $URL_TAGS/$1 -m "$2" |
13 |
#svn mkdir $URL_TAGS/$1/libraries -m "$2" |
14 |
#svn mkdir $URL_TAGS/$1/extensions -m "$2" |
15 |
|
16 |
#svn copy $URL/build $URL_TAGS/$1/ -m "$2" |
17 |
#svn copy $URL/binaries $URL_TAGS/$1/ -m "$2" |
18 |
|
19 |
for i in $PROJECTS; do |
20 |
project=$(echo $i | sed 's/.*\/ext/extensions\/ext/g' | sed 's/.*\/lib/libraries\/lib/g' | sed 's/.*\/_fw/frameworks\/_fw/g' | sed 's/.*\/app/applications\/app/g';) |
21 |
echo $project |
22 |
svn copy $URL/$project $URL_TAGS/$1/$project -m "$2" |
23 |
done |
24 |
|
25 |
|